Speaker
Karen Copenhaver
Black Duck Software http://www.blackducksoftware.com
Immediately prior to joining Black Duck, Karen was a partner in the Patent and Intellectual Property Group of Testa, Hurwitz & Thibeault LLP practicing in the area of technology licensing. Karen began her legal career at IBM in New York and held various counsel positions in marketing and development locations, including serving for ten years as site counsel for the semiconductor development labs and manufacturing facilities in Burlington, Vermont. In 1992 she joined Brown & Bain PA working with technology clients in their offices in Phoenix, Arizona, and Silicon Valley.
She has served as an adjunct professor at Suffolk Law School in the field of Computer Law, lectured at Suffolk's Advanced Legal Series conferences on copyright law and sophisticated licensing issues, served as chair for the Practicing Law Institutes annual conference on Structuring, Negotiating and Implementing Strategic Alliances, and is a frequent speaker at conferences devoted to issues relating to open source licensing.
Karen is a graduate of Dickinson School of Law (JD, 1979), is admitted to practice in New York, Vermont, California and Massachusetts.
